Chicken of the Sea Lands Seattle Firm

Chicken of the Sea International, based in San Diego, has agreed to purchase the assets of CI Seafoods, Inc., based in Bellevue, Wash., for an undisclosed price.

CI Seafoods, with annual revenues of $12 million, imports, sells and distributes canned seafood under its own brands: Jonah, Pacific Pearl, and Perla Pacifica, and other private labels. The company’s markets include the Pacific Northwest, San Francisco, Los Angeles, San Diego, Phoenix, Chicago, Boston and New York.

CI Seafoods is a subsidiary of Itochu Corp. of Japan.

“This acquisition will provide Chicken of the Sea International with greater penetration and increased visibility, particularly in the Pacific Northwest,” said Dennis Mussell, the company’s president.

Chicken of the Sea has annual sales of more than $400 million, and employs about 3,000 workers worldwide, including about 100 at its headquarters in San Diego.
